Roberto Hincapié is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Computer Networks and Communications and Control and Systems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Roberto Hincapié has authored 29 papers receiving a total of 229 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 14 papers in Computer Networks and Communications and 3 papers in Control and Systems Engineering. Recurrent topics in Roberto Hincapié’s work include Power Line Communications and Noise (5 papers), Advanced MIMO Systems Optimization (5 papers) and Mobile Ad Hoc Networks (4 papers). Roberto Hincapié is often cited by papers focused on Power Line Communications and Noise (5 papers), Advanced MIMO Systems Optimization (5 papers) and Mobile Ad Hoc Networks (4 papers). Roberto Hincapié collaborates with scholars based in Colombia, Ecuador and Denmark. Roberto Hincapié's co-authors include Esteban Inga, Sandra Céspedes, Roberto Gaudino, Guoliang Xue, Jian Tang, Weiyi Zhang, Idelfonso Tafur Monroy, R. S. Wolff, Jorge Peña and Alexander Águila Téllez and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Communications Magazine, Sensors and IEEE Transactions on Vehicular Technology.
